Module introduction

Aim: This module aims to facilitate a critical appreciation of social policy and mental health law as it applies to practice, enabling appropriate application to mental health arenas taking into account the potential for power imbalances and ethical/ legal dilemmas

Learning outcome 1: Evaluate the implementation of social policy in particular areas of mental health practice, including community and other care settings

Learning outcome 2: Analyse the legal and ethical dilemmas which may present for the non-traditional service provider when applying social policies in practice

Learning outcome 3: Demonstrate an understanding of the societal and historical contexts in which mental health law and policy is developed

Learning outcome 4: Explore the potential for power imbalance in mental health practice and the consequences at an individual and community level

Assessment brief

Students are required to submit a written analysis of an aspect/ element of current law or policy, examining the ethical implications of law and policy directives upon mental health practice

Content and structure

• Establish how you plan to address the brief, clearly identifying the key issues you intend to explore.
• You should first briefly discuss the historical and socio-political context of your chosen area of law or policy
• Evaluate the implementation and impact of your chosen law/ social policy with particular reference to non-traditional models of service provision such as the third or private sector
• Legal and/ or ethical dilemmas and the potential for power imbalances.
• Summarise the significant points you have raised throughout the main body and draw your key themes together to form a cohesive illustration of your arguments.

Please note that at this level of study you must take a more independent approach to interpreting the assessment brief, and determining the content and structure of your work. There are many ways in which an assessment brief can be answered, and demonstrating critical thinking and independent thought are important at Level 5.
